This document specifies tests and requirements for the flexible fuel line, a compressed natural gas (CNG) fuel system component in accordance with SAE J517 (100R8 hose) or JIS B 8362 intended for use on the types of motor vehicles defined in ISO 3833. This document is applicable to vehicles (mono-fuel, bi-fuel or dual-fuel applications) using natural gas in accordance with ISO 15403‑1. It is not applicable to the following: a) liquefied natural gas (LNG) fuel system components located upstream of, and including, the vaporizer; b) fuel containers; c) stationary gas engines; d) container-mounting hardware; e) electronic fuel management; f) refuelling receptacles.

ISO 15500-17:2021 - Road vehicles - Compressed natural gas (CNG) fuel system components - Part 17: Flexible fuel line - defines construction, marking and test requirements for flexible CNG fuel lines (hose or hose assemblies) intended for use on motor vehicles (mono‑fuel, bi‑fuel, dual‑fuel) using natural gas per ISO 15403‑1. It applies to hoses built to SAE J517 (100R8) or JIS B 8362 characteristics and intended for vehicle classes in ISO 3833. The standard excludes LNG components upstream of the vaporizer, fuel containers, stationary engines, container hardware, electronic fuel management and refuelling receptacles.
Key topics and technical requirements
- Marking and traceability: Manufacturer name/trademark, part number, working pressure or pressure/temperature range and mandatory serial number or date code; recommended additional markings (flow direction, fuel type, certification symbol).
- Construction and assembly: Inner plies and braids must resist automotive fluids; optional outer cover must minimize fluid ingress; fittings shall comply with ISO 15500‑19 and be permanently attached.
- Dimensional tolerances: Nominal internal diameter tolerances and measurement methods (tapered plug gauge) are specified.
- Mechanical and durability tests (Clause 6):
- Hydrostatic strength: tested at 4 × specified working pressure.
- Continued operation (pressure cycling): 20 000 cycles for high‑pressure lines, 100 000 cycles for low‑pressure lines, followed by leak and hydrostatic testing.
- Bending: no kinking; ball equal to half nominal ID must pass through.
- Pull‑off: hose must withstand a calculated tensile force based on inside diameter and working pressure (see standard).
- Vibration resistance, bending moment, corrosion, ageing (oxygen/ozone/heat) and permeability tests are defined.
- Permeation and electrical requirements: Permeation monitored over extended exposure; electrical resistance between couplings must be low enough to dissipate static (specified in the standard).
- Resistance to automotive fluids: Specific exposure and inspection procedures verify material compatibility.
